There are many things to say about Rotterdam, but if I had to describe this city in just one word I would say innovation. Rotterdam is the perfect example of an innovative architectural style.
This is the reason why it is considered to be the architectural capital of the Netherlands. It is obvious why the Netherlands Architecture Institute was founded in Rotterdam. Located on the North Sea, the city of Rotterdam is the largest port in Europe.
Also known as “Manhattan on the Meuse”, Rotterdam hosts three important rivers: the Rhine, the Meuse and the Scheldt. These three rivers create a unique landscape that perfectly blends together with its impressive skyscrapers.

You could visit the Erasmus Bridge, which is Rotterdam’s iconic bridge, The White House, which is the first skyscraper in Europe, the modern Central Station, the Laurence Church, the Groot Handelsgebouw or the Wholesale Building, which is one of the symbols of its reconstruction or the famous Cube Houses.
